Hello JS 學習心得 - William

2017/08/28

課程心得

由於工作上使用想當多的前端工具與技能,基於在工作上學習到都是比較片段也容易混亂,很難有系統性的了解。因此報名參加這一次課程,希望可以較全面的學習相關工具與技能,另外也希望增加對 JavaScript 的了解與撰寫能力。由於先前工作已經有使用到一部分工具與技能,因此大多能快速掌握與瞭解相關的課程內容。結束課程後需要加強的就是差在 JavaScript 實作的經驗歷練了。

感謝創科資訊籌備課程,提供這一次學習的機會。

學習心得

  • Slack 入門
  • Git 101
  • NPM 套件管理工具
  • JavaScript 基礎
  • Bootstrap 框架使用
  • JavaScript 進階
  • JavaScript ES6
  • React 入門
  • React Native 基礎、元件使用
  • React Native 進階、套件應用

Slack 入門心得

先前的工作團隊就使用過 Slack,自動化的通知與訊息的管理都很實用。不過需要團隊導入才能增加接觸率。本次課程似乎有點冷清,學員似乎更愛其他通訊工具 XD

Git 101 心得

第一次發 PR 就在這裡。 (´▽`)

在工作上一直都有使用,不過都片段了解,GitHub 帳號也開立持有很久,但都放到發霉了,透過這次課程也對遠端儲存庫 GitHub 操作與應用多了一層認識。透過作業的提交過程也了解 Git 搭配 Github 在團隊開發上的流程。

NPM 套件管理工具心得

一直覺得 NPM 是個很神奇的東西,鍵盤敲一敲就裝好東西了 @@q

透過這次課程了解 NPM 在專案上的導入、初始化、應用,對於後續在專案套件使用與管理更加容易。

JavaScript 基礎心得

JavaScript 是這一次參加主要原因,透過課程上的解說與程式碼範例,可以更快速了解基礎知識。「this」與「非同步」則是在撰寫上容易搞不清楚的。我想還是要透過實作來增加經驗會更好。

Bootstrap 框架使用心得

在工作專案都有使用 Bootstrap,不過先前都是局部使用。這堂課程對經常切版的人來說算是相當容易上手。

JavaScript 進階心得

Promise 是這一堂課的重點,特別是在實作 AJAX 時候可以更精確的控制流程,由於時間上的因素現場實作時間較少,先前串接資料上曾經使用到,後續實作幾個範例應該更能快速掌握。

JavaScript ES6 心得

這堂課從 Web 的歷史講到 JavaScript ES6 從新讓大家認識了 JavaScript ES6 在開發上的角色與為什麼要使用它。ES6 讓程式開發上更為簡化與穩定,不過如果原本對於 JavaScript 了解不夠的人就要更注意其中的差異。

React 心得

透過「中文」的現場介紹真的是親近許多。

雖然先前有閱讀過,在本次課程對 React 有了近一步瞭解。React 的 Component 組合與重用特性加上 Virtual DOM 並提供跨平台的開發實現能力,相信未來工作上有許多應用的機會。

React Native 基礎心得

第一次接觸 React Native 感到很奇特。

React Native 很接近 Web 開發方式卻能撰寫真正的原生 App,透過這一次基礎元件的使用介紹已能快速 layout 出 App 的樣貌。

React Native 進階心得

透過第三方套件的使用教學,讓我們更容易開發出想要的功能。同時也能達成不同平台介面的差異。

Post Directory